立即打开
APP下载

围棋人机大战的启示

东山豹蔚2016-03-31

本月最吸引眼球的事件之一,是AlphaGo与李世乭的五番棋大战。最终,人工智慧完胜人类顶尖棋手。这次对弈无论是结局还是过程,都让人感到震撼。

赛前外界的猜测比较分化。懂技术的坚决看好机器,会下棋的一般都认为李世乭将横扫对手。我围棋水平很业余,但好歹会下,所以也看好人类。

但是,我的看法在第一盘就被完全逆转。AlphaGo所表现出的深谋远虑,决不是人类可以企及的。即便不懂技术也不会下棋的人,只要耐心看完第一盘的直播,再综合一些信息,也会得出同样的结论。

第1局

在第一盘中,白(AlphaGo)在第80手吃掉黑掉上方中部两子,网上讲解的职业棋手都说这一手是臭棋,认为电脑的大局观不行。确实,白棋此时似乎有更重要的地方可以走。白右边大龙还没活,左上角的空可能被黑掏掉,左下星位在右侧黑棋的厚势面前显得非常单薄。李世乭的81手正是攻击这颗白子,看起来气势如虹。此手一出,观棋的绝大部分职业选手和业余菜鸟都认为黑棋优势明显。有位高手甚至说,李世乭下好了可以赢20目。

但接下来的走势完全出乎意料。白棋先在左下活出一块,接着打入黑棋右侧空地,占住右下角后,又先手吃掉了右上三子,再点住左上角的三三位置。20多个回合下来,白棋的缺点全部弥补,黑棋一点便宜没占到,局面一下变成李世乭要大败了。而在这一过程中,讲棋的职业选手还在评论机器哪手下得有问题,到很晚才发现“优势局面”已经被逆转。

可是,AlphaGo团队的负责人在第一盘结束后透露,机器始终判断自己处于领先地位。也就是说,它不认为自己是逆转取胜的,人类以为的优势局面在它眼里根本不存在。

不懂棋的人也可以看出,AlphaGo的计算能力与人类不在一个层面上。据介绍,对手每走一步,AlphaGo都会找出可能的应手并推演到终局,瞬间形成几十万种局面,然后选择胜率最高的那种。这样的计算能力,人类先天没有,后天怎么努力也练不出来。

所以在第一盘结束后,我就认为李世乭要悲剧了。李世乭是顶尖的人类高手,相当于三国中的吕温侯:头戴三叉束发紫金冠,体挂西川红绵百花袍,身披兽面吞头连环铠,腰系勒甲玲珑狮蛮带,威风八面,不可一世。可当他手持方天画戟,骑着赤兔胭脂马冲向AlphaGo时,却被后者端着狙击步枪一枪爆头。双方的能力存在明显的代差。

该怎么看待这场人机大战呢?

首先是对围棋的看法。对我来说,这次比赛颠覆了我对围棋的认识。我们知道,历史上围棋高手如云,因为各自的围棋理念不同,形成了迥异的行棋风格,有的轻灵飘逸,有的扎实稳重,有的喜欢厚势,有的喜欢实地,还有宇宙流、小林流什么的,听起来高深莫测。AlphaGo告诉大家,这些都是扯淡。人类的计算能力有限,在序盘和中盘没法对形势做精确的评估,基本上是在凭感觉下棋,各种棋理就是在模糊之中产生的。AlphaGo不懂棋理,用算法统统碾压。

人类惨败后,仍有冥顽不灵的职业棋手说,围棋不光有胜负,还有美和艺术。我倒觉得,AlphaGo对围棋的一大贡献,就是扫掉了盖在它身上的霉气。说它代表博大精深的东方智慧或华夏文明,那是自欺欺人。它就是一种复杂的棋类游戏,同时也是残酷的竞技运动。光会欣赏美和艺术,赢不了对手,拿不了冠军,是不可能成为围棋大家的,更可能去启蒙班教小朋友。

下围棋主要看天赋。它需要很强的记忆力和在脑子里推演复杂局面的能力。其实人类很小的时候这方面的能力极强,随着年龄增长,要处理的信息太多,这种能力就慢慢衰退了。但一些孩子天赋异禀,加以适当的训练,有可能成为天才棋手。李昌镐、李世乭十几岁时就有强九段的实力,柯洁97年出生,去年拿了三个世界冠军,都说明围棋跟天赋关系大,跟年龄和经验关系小。只是大脑容量有限,随着阅历越来越多,这些少年天才棋手的棋力无一例外会下降。李昌镐能称霸棋坛十年,是因为他只管下棋,生活其他方面全由别人打点,得以把有限的脑力都用在下棋上。

对人工智能,又该怎么看呢?网上的说法太夸张了。AlphaGo虽然在围棋上打败了人类,但也不意味着它有能力接管全世界。有多少人工就有多少人工智能,人工智能并不能超越人类的限定,完成其他的工作。AlphaGo只能按照人类教给它的规则去学习,并不能学会规则本身。另外,这个机器自身有缺陷。在第四盘,李世乭在中盘走出了可能导致劫争的复杂局面,便触发了AlphaGo的Bug,使它下出了一些人类棋手不可能走的昏招。

实际上,AlphaGo也不是真的会下围棋,而是在模拟人类下棋。这怎么理解呢?在第5盘就可以看出来。比如AlphaGo在接近收官时的第158手。这步棋黑棋必须得应,但对白棋来说,除了损失一个劫材,没有其他意义,双方都没有实空的损失。

人类棋手在读秒的时候最可能会下这种棋。当有个地方算不过来,时间不够用时,人就会先在对手必应的地方下一手,再争取一个读秒。AlphaGo并不了解人类的意图,同时在它收藏的棋谱中,这么干的一方恰好胜率更高,它于是以为如此走法能提高胜率。所以,我们看到,AlphaGo在第五盘的收官阶段走出了好几步这样的棋。

总之,这场人机大战既有助于我们更好地理解围棋运动,同样也能帮助我们更好地理解人工智能。

 

 

 

 

 

热读文章

    扫描二维码下载财富APP

    请点击右上角

    选择"浏览器中打开"